Cloud Security in Energy: Market Size, Share, and Emerging Trends (2024–2035)
Market Overview
According to MRFR analysis, the Cloud Security in Energy Sector Market was valued at USD 2.99 billion in 2023. It is projected to grow from USD 3.23 billion in 2024 to USD 7.5 billion by 2035, reflecting a compound annual growth rate (CAGR) of approximately 7.97% during the forecast period from 2025 to 2035.
The Cloud Security in the Energy Sector market is experiencing significant growth due to the increasing reliance on cloud computing for energy operations, asset management, and grid monitoring. As energy companies transition to digital infrastructure, the need for robust cybersecurity solutions to protect critical data, prevent cyber threats, and ensure compliance with industry regulations has become crucial. The rise of cyberattacks on energy infrastructure and the push for regulatory compliance are key factors driving market demand.

Market Scope
The market covers cloud security solutions tailored for the energy sector, including identity and access management (IAM), encryption, firewall protection, threat detection, and compliance management. These solutions help protect sensitive data, ensure operational efficiency, and mitigate risks associated with cyber threats.
Regional Insight
- North America: Leading market due to strong cybersecurity regulations, high cloud adoption rates, and major investments in securing energy infrastructure. The U.S. and Canada have stringent compliance frameworks, including NERC CIP and FERC regulations.
- Europe: Rapid market expansion driven by initiatives such as the EU’s Cybersecurity Act and increased investments in securing smart grids and renewable energy projects.
- Asia-Pacific: Emerging as a key market with growing cloud adoption in energy utilities across China, India, and Japan. Government-led cybersecurity initiatives and smart grid deployments are boosting demand.
- Latin America & Middle East & Africa: Increasing focus on securing oil & gas and renewable energy infrastructure is driving market growth, though regulatory frameworks are still developing.
Growth Drivers and Challenges
Growth Drivers:
- Increasing cyber threats targeting energy infrastructure.
- Rising adoption of cloud computing and IoT in the energy sector.
- Stringent government regulations on data protection and cybersecurity.
- Growing investment in smart grid and renewable energy projects.
Challenges:
- High costs of implementing cloud security solutions.
- Complexity in integrating cloud security with legacy energy systems.
- Lack of skilled cybersecurity professionals in the energy sector.
- Concerns about data privacy and compliance with multiple regulatory frameworks.
Opportunities
- Development of AI-driven threat detection for real-time cyber risk monitoring.
- Expansion of hybrid cloud security solutions for energy companies using multi-cloud environments.
- Growth in managed security services to address cybersecurity skill gaps.
- Increasing adoption of blockchain for secure energy transactions and data management.
